- Unilever's second quarter revenue was 13.05 billion euros, exceeding the market estimate of 12.87 billion euros. The second quarter dividend per share was 0.4664 euros. Basic operating profit for the first half of the year was 5.19 billion euros, compared to the market estimate of 5.16 billion euros. Basic earnings per share for the first half reached 1.61 euros, above the market estimate of 1.60 euros. First half revenue was 25.62 billion euros, compared to the market estimate of 25.45 billion
- Italian oil company Eni Group: Announces that the Cyprus Cronos project has reached a final investment decision. The goal is to bring Cyprus’s first batch of natural gas to market by 2028. Production is expected to reach a stable level of 500 million standard cubic feet per day.
